package qcom.fmradio;
   /** @hide
    *  The interface that provides the applications to get callback
    *  for asynchronous events.
    *  An Adapter that implements this interface needs to be used to
    *  register to receive the callbacks using {@link
    *  #FmTransmitter}.
    *  <p>
    *  Application has to register for these callbacks by sending
    *  a valid instance of TransmitterCallbacks's adapter while
    *  instantiating the FMTransmitter.
    *
    *  @see #FmTransmitter
    */
   public interface FmTransmitterCallbacks
   {
      /**
       *  The callback indicates that the transmitter is tuned to a
       *  new frequency Typically received after setStation.
       */
      public void FmTxEvTuneStatusChange(int freq);

      /**
       * The callback to indicate to the application that the FM
       * driver can accept additional groups even though all groups
       * may not have been passed to the FM transmitter.
       *
       * Application can start to send down the remaining groups
       * to the available group buffers upon recieving this callback.
       */
      public void FmTxEvRDSGroupsAvailable();
      /**
       * The callback will indicate the succesful completion of #transmitRdsGroups.
       * This indicates that the FM driver has a complete buffer to transmit the
       * RDS/RBDS data to the Application. Application can free to switch between continuous or
       * non-continuous RDS/RBDS group transmissions.
       */
      public void FmTxEvRDSGroupsComplete();
     /**
       * The callback will indicate the succesful completion of #transmitRdsContGroups.
       * This indicates that the FM driver has a complete buffer to transmit the
       * RDS/RBDS data to the Application. Application can free to switch between continuous or
       * non-continuous RDS/RBDS group transmissions.
       *
       */
      public void FmTxEvContRDSGroupsComplete();
     /**
       * The callback indicates that Radio has been Disabled.
       * This indicates that the FM driver has disabled the radio.
       *
       */
      public void FmTxEvRadioDisabled();
     /**
       * The callback indicates that Radio has been Enabled.
       * This indicates that the FM driver has Enabled the radio.
       *
       */
      public void FmTxEvRadioEnabled();
     /**
       * The callback indicates that Radio has been Reset.
       * This indicates that the FM driver has reset the radio.
       *
       */
      public void FmTxEvRadioReset();
   };
